Ownership & management
Remarks FAA
- ALL TRAFFIC PATTERN OPERATIONS SHOULD BE CONDUCTED TO NW BECAUSE OF OBST SE.
- PERSONAL USE.
- DO NOT CHART PER MINNESOTA DEPARTMENT OF TRANSPORTATION
- FOR CD CTC MINNEAPOLIS APCH AT 612-713-4016.
- HANGAR WEST. P-LINE S.

About MN40
Meadowvale Airport (MN40) is an airport in Elk River, MN, at 950 ft MSL. It has 1 runway, the longest 1,500 ft, with no control tower (pilot-controlled).
